The Chancery Rosewood, a Rosewood Hotel Group property, is h oused in the iconic former U.S. Embassy on Grosvenor Square, reimagined by British architect Sir David Chipperfield. It will include 144 spacious suites designed by Joseph Dirand, including a variety of dining and entertainment spaces: providing a stage for progressive ideas, voices and expression.
We are seeking a Door Person to provide exceptional service by offering a warm and welcoming first impression to our guests. Greeting all guests with a friendly attitude, you will offer seamless support throughout their stay. Anticipating guest needs and delivering outstanding service, you will collaborate with all departments to ensure smooth operations and contribute to creating a memorable experience for our guests, upholding the hotel’s reputation for excellence. This role is due to start in July 2025.
Key responsibilities:
- Warmly welcome guests upon arrival and departure, offering a friendly and professional first impression of the hotel and throughout their stay.
- Proactively assist with the loading and unloading of luggage, ensuring all items are handled with care and efficiency.
- Provide guests with information about hotel services, amenities, and local experiences, offering personalised recommendations.
- Efficiently maintain the high standards of cleanliness and safety of the entrance area, ensuring a welcoming experience for all guests.
- Collaborate effortlessly with colleagues across departments, ensuring seamless service and a unified guest experience.
